TENS device with electronic pain intensity scale

  • US 6,044,303 A
  • Filed: 12/12/1997
  • Issued: 03/28/2000
  • Est. Priority Date: 09/13/1995
  • Status: Expired due to Term
First Claim
Patent Images

1. A device for recording a perceived level of pain by a patient, the device comprising:

  • a pain scale input device having a plurality of input regions representing different levels of pain experienced by a patient, the input device producing an input signal based upon the input regions actuated by the patient;

    means for initiating a pain treatment in response to the input signal; and

    means for storing data regarding levels of pain experienced by the patient based upon the input signals received from the pain scale input device.
